Subject: Bike cage and parking gates — overnight

Night shift: the bike cage at Fendrow House locks automatically at 22:00. The parking gates switch to card-only after midnight. Do not prop either open. If a rider or driver is stuck, verify their name against the staff list first. Contractors wait until morning, no exceptions. For manual release of the cage or gates after hours, enter the code below.

turnstile pass: bdg-YEOZLM-79341408

Management has approved holding the Vesterholm plant at current output rather than proceeding with the second line this year. Demand forecasts for the Arcten product family do not justify the capital outlay before Q2 of next year. Finance should release the provisional capex reserve back to the general pool and update depreciation schedules accordingly. Supplier commitments tied to the deferred line are being renegotiated. The conditions under which the expansion would be revisited are described in the confidential note below.

board note of fadup-yahip: Project Kelael slips by six weeks because of the audit delay.

**Leadership Review — Support Outsourcing Plan**

Decision pending: transition tier-1 customer support to Marrowfield Services by Q4. Scope covers phone and chat for the Ventra product line; tier-2 stays in-house. Headcount impact: 22 roles, redeployment offered where possible. Cost savings projected at 30% annually after transition costs. Sales leads should expect customer questions during cutover; use the approved FAQ only. Pilot starts next month with the Northvale accounts. Do not forward this document. Context for the decision follows.

board note of tagug-hahag: Praionax Logistics is in early talks to buy Julaxek Group for about $36.3 million. The Julmir launch date is March 1, and nothing goes to the press before then.

Holiday-Period Opening Hours — Facilities Desk Briefing

During the Brightvale Holidays period, the Kestrel House lobby operates reduced hours: 08:00–16:00 on weekdays, closed weekends. The east turnstiles are powered down, so all staff enter via the main doors. The goods lift remains on its normal schedule. Deliveries should be redirected to the Marlow Street dock. Reception coverage is handled by the Fennick rota, posted on the desk noticeboard. For out-of-hours entry during this window, staff should use the temporary holiday pass code below.

staff pass of fafop-fawep = bdg-PVV-6